Using the Capitum flight simulation programme to address the following topics – details

Decision-making

� Intuitive decision-making: Understand the advantages and limitations of intuition – avoid

decision-making traps and biases

� Structured decision-making: Apply a structured decision-making procedure to avoid making

rash decisions (e.g.: FORDEC, a method applied by pilots)

� Risk management: Improve capability to accept and handle reasonable risks

Collaboration

� Team management: Empower the team to deliver maximum performance, even under time

pressure and in adverse conditions

� Hierarchy: Be aware of the benefits of collaboration across hierarchical boundaries

� Shared decision-making: Be aware of your individual limitations in challenging situations and

of the benefits of a team

Communication

� Prioritise: Separate relevant from non-relevant information under time pressure

� Assumptions: Challenge basic assumptions and encourage team members to speak up

� Feedback: Accept feedback from others and give constructive feedback

� Concerns: Voice concerns and listen to concerns of others

Leadership

� Put innovation first: Think differently and look for several possible solutions – then evaluate

them

� Failure management: Admit errors and reverse decisions if necessary

� Shared Mental Model: Define clear and mutually agreed targets and align the team around

them

Learning approach

Action learning The methodology follows the experiential learning cycle. Each

experience is followed by a debriefing and reflection session.

Simulations

During the flight simulations the participants learn how to apply proven

techniques for decision-making, communication and team management.

A realistic flight scenario is a challenge even for the toughest manager.

The simulations will be conducted with the Capitum flight simulation

software.

Reflection

The debriefing and reflection sessions are the cornerstones of the

workshop. Participants receive a systematic review and analysis of their

team and individual performance during the simulations from the flight

captains and coaches.

Transfer

Concise presentations and real cases explain the importance of non-

technical skills as the main parallel between the cockpit and

management and provide an insight into decision-making methods in

the cockpit.

FacultyThe programme is conducted by commercial flight captains and

management coaches. The flight captains fly commercial aircrafts and

are Senior Examiners on behalf of the Civil Aviation Authorities.
